QuickExtract™ DNA Extraction Solution
This DNA extraction solution can rapidly and efficiently extract PCR-ready genomic DNA from many samples using a simple, one-tube protocol and non-toxic reagents. Our partners have used this solution on samples that include hair follicles and buccal cells.
QuickExtract is right for you if:
- You need a fast and easy protocol supporting various sample types.
- Crude nucleic acid extraction is sufficient for your application like PCR (typically not for NGS or other sensitive downstream applications).
- You do not require a fully automated solution, but still need high throughput.
Example applications: PCR analyses in applications such as genomic or viral DNA screening in human samples, T7E1 CRISPR mutation detection assays.

QuickExtract™ RNA Extraction Solution
The QuickExtract RNA Extraction Solution is a fast, simple way of preparing RNA for RT-PCR (both endpoint and real-time). This kit uses a single-tube system with non-toxic reagents that only requires vortex mixing to lyse the cells and prepare the RNA for cDNA synthesis. The kit works with cells from human samples. It is however not suitable for tissue samples. An optional DNase I treatment may improve certain downstream applications.
Example applications: cDNA synthesis for PCR and NGS applications, end-point and real-time RT-PCR.

mag™ and sbeadex™ Kits
The mag and the sbeadex kits (e.g. sbeadex blood, sbeadex forensic, mag mini/maxi and mag nanogram) use magnetic beads to purify DNA from a variety of blood sample types such as EDTA heparin, citrate and buffy coats as well as swab matrices, tissue and forensic samples. They support automated DNA extractions using magnetic particle handlers, as well as liquid handlers. While our mag kits are based on proven, conventional magnetic beads, sbeadex kits use an innovative next-generation technology of double-coated magnetic beads that yield improved DNA quality and omit enzyme inhibiting organic solvents in the final eluate.
mag and sbeadex kits are right for you if:
- Highly purified nucleic acids are required for a variety of downstream applications like PCR or NGS.
- A fully automatable solution is needed to support high-throughput workflows.
Example applications: Enzymatic fragmentation in NGS applications, PCR analyses, Sanger sequencing.

MasterPure™ Complete DNA and RNA Purification Kit
MasterPure purification kits use non-hazardous reagents to purify total nucleic acid (TNA), high molecular weight genomic DNA, as well as total cellular RNA (large and small RNAs) from many different sample types, including FFPE samples, blood, bacteria and viruses.
MasterPure Kits are right for you if:
- You require high yield, high purity nucleic acids
- You need compatibility for a wide range of sale types
- You do not require a fully automated setup where throughput is not a priority
Example applications: qPCR, library preparation for sequencing of genomic DNA and RNA, DNA methylation studies, genomic DNA and cDNA cloning, microarray analyses (CGH, gene expression profiling, etc.)
